At the age of 25, Andrew Harvey abandoned a career at Oxford to return to his native India. This is an account of the spiritual transformation of the author of "Journey in Ladakh", "Burning Houses" and "The Web".

Harvey's astonishing journey will make readers envious. Born in India and abandoned by his mother at six, Harvey was sent to boarding schools in India and England. His experience as an Anglo-Indian living in Great Britain reinforced his need for spiritual growth. On one of his frequent trips back to India he met a mysterious 17-year-old girl, Mother Meera ("Ma"). Harvey chronicles his growing dissatisfaction with Western philosophy after that event and describes his alternating states of bliss, terror, confusion, and understanding as he slowly moves toward enlightenment. Eventually he sees Ma's true identity: that of an avatar, or goddess incarnate, whose purpose is to encourage human and planetary healing. Readers will connect to his experience and realize the immense amount of sacrifice necessary for enlightenment. Exquisitely written, deeply moving, and highly recommended.
- Kevin M. Roddy, Oakland P.L., Cal.

An Anglo-Indian novelist and poet describes his visions, spiritual experiences and allegiance to a woman he perceives to be the Divine Mother in a precise, passionately told story for skeptics and seekers alike.
